#557c85 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#557c85 is composed of 33.3% red, 48.6%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.1% cyan, 6.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 191.3 degrees, a saturation of 22% and a lightness of 42.7%. #557c85 color hex could be obtained by blending #aaf8ff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#557c85 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#557c85 has RGB values of R:85, G:124,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 5602437.
